What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Budapest to Las Vegas?

The average price of all flights from Budapest to Las Vegas cl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.
For Budapest to Las Vegas, Tuesday is the cheapest day to fly on average and Thursday is the most expensive. Flying from Las Vegas back to Budapest, the best deals are generally found on Thursday, with Friday being the most expensive.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Budapest to Las Vegas?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for flights from Budapest to Las Vegas,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.
The cheapest month for flights from Budapest to Las Vegas is January, where tickets cost $655 on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are October and August, where the average cost of tickets is $873 and $871 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Budapest to Las Vegas?

To calculate daily average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each day before departure over the last year for flights from Budapest to Las Vegas,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each month.
To get a below average price on the flight from Budapest to Las Vegas, you should book around 4 days before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 63 days before departure.
